SyntecBio Inc: A Promising Investment Opportunity in the Biotech Sector

SyntecBio inc has emerged as a standout opportunity for investors seeking high-growth potential in the biopharma sector, which continues to grow at an impressive 7.4% annually. Leveraging cutting-edge innovation and a robust research pipeline, SyntecBio positions itself at the forefront of next-generation therapeutics. Founded in 2016, the company focuses on RNA-based therapeutics and advanced gene-editing platforms, aiming to tackle diseases previously considered untreatable. With a diverse pipeline of candidates targeting oncology, rare genetic disorders, and neurodegenerative diseases, SyntecBio has achieved significant milestones, including the successful completion of a Phase 2 clinical trial for its lead candidate, SYN-101.
